Emory & Henry Swimming Top King And Ferrum

Emory & Henry College Swimming remained perfect on the year as it swept a double-dual with King (Tenn.) University and Ferrum College. The Wasps defeated the NCAA Division II Tornado by a 146-51 score and earned a 165-35 win over Ferrum.
